TY - EJOUR A1 - Roumette, Julien TI - Vagrancy and hope, two “soft words”? - Memories of exile in Ellis Island by Perec T2 - Récits d’Ellis Island de Georges Perec et Robert Bober au miroir contemporain 2019 – 6 JO - Récits d’Ellis Island de Georges Perec et Robert Bober au miroir contemporain (ISSN 0035-2136), 2019 – 6 DO - 10.15122/isbn.978-2-406-09831-7.p.0063 SN - 0035-2136 SP - 63 EP - 77 AB - Two notions are at the heart of Georges Perec's Ellis Island: vagrancy and hope. Of these two words strangely termed “soft”, hope is the most present in the text. But it is to be put into perspective (the dreams of migrants were lulled by artificial images) and presented as inaccessible to those who come to visit the place today. The problematic memory of what led to exile feeds a sense of helplessness and participates in the writer's claim of vagrancy, of which migrants become an image.
